Ai In Software Security
The deeper you look into ai in software security, the stranger and more fascinating it becomes.
At a Glance
- Subject: Ai In Software Security
- Category: Artificial Intelligence, Cybersecurity, Software Engineering
The Rise of AI-Powered Security
In the ever-evolving landscape of cybersecurity, artificial intelligence (AI) has emerged as a powerful tool in the fight against digital threats. As software systems grow increasingly complex and attacks become more sophisticated, traditional security measures have struggled to keep pace. However, the integration of AI-based techniques has revolutionized the field, enabling security professionals to anticipate, detect, and mitigate threats with unprecedented speed and accuracy.
The Rise of the Machines: AI-Powered Malware Detection
One of the most significant applications of AI in software security is the detection and prevention of malware. Traditional antivirus programs relied on signature-based detection, which could only identify known threats. AI-powered systems, on the other hand, utilize advanced machine learning algorithms to analyze software behavior, identifying and neutralizing even novel, previously unseen malware strains.
Take the case of the Stuxnet worm, a highly sophisticated piece of malware that targeted industrial control systems. Designed to evade traditional security measures, Stuxnet would have been nearly impossible to detect using conventional methods. However, an AI-powered security system developed by researchers at the Massachusetts Institute of Technology was able to identify and block the attack, demonstrating the profound impact of this technology.
Proactive Threat Hunting with AI
AI is not just a reactive tool for detecting and responding to threats – it's also transforming the way security teams operate proactively. By leveraging machine learning algorithms, security analysts can now sift through vast troves of data, uncover subtle indicators of compromise, and even anticipate future attacks.
"AI-powered threat hunting allows us to get ahead of the curve, identifying potential vulnerabilities and threats before they can be exploited. It's a game-changer in the world of cybersecurity." - Dr. Samantha Nguyen, Head of Cybersecurity Research, Caltech
Adaptive and Evolving Security with AI
One of the key advantages of AI-powered security is its ability to adapt and evolve in response to changing threats. As new attack vectors emerge, AI systems can quickly analyze the data, update their models, and deploy countermeasures – often faster than human security teams can react.
The Future of AI in Software Security
As AI continues to advance, its impact on the field of software security is only expected to grow. Innovations in areas like deep learning, natural language processing, and generative adversarial networks are poised to enhance threat detection, vulnerability analysis, and even the automated generation of security patches.
Moreover, the integration of AI with other emerging technologies, such as the Internet of Things and edge computing, will further strengthen the cybersecurity landscape, empowering organizations to proactively defend against attacks in real-time, even at the edge of their networks.
Comments